Three Kentucky Wildcats have been named to the 2026 Preseason All-Sun Belt Team: midfielder Agustin Lopez and defenders Sinan Solmaz and Max Miller. Lopez, who was instrumental in the 2025 season, earned preseason honors for the second year, highlighted by his prior All-Sun Belt and All-Region accolades. Solmaz, a German international, starts his second season after transferring from CSU Bakersfield, while Miller returns as a seasoned captain and 2026 MLS SuperDraft pick. The Wildcats are projected to finish fourth in the upcoming season according to the preseason coaches’ poll.

By the Numbers
  • Agustin Lopez scored 4 goals and provided 2 assists in 2025.
  • Max Miller was the 50th overall pick in the 2026 MLS SuperDraft.
State of Play
  • The Wildcats are set to play UAB Blazers in their preseason finale on Aug. 14.
  • The official start of the 2026 season is on Aug. 20 against Western Michigan.
